Listening to Vincent Delerm is like sitting in a quiet Parisian cafe while a very observant friend whispers stories about the people passing by. His music is anchored by a delicate, rhythmic piano style that feels both classical and modern, often accompanied by strings that swell with a gentle, cinematic melancholy. It is music that values the small details of life over grand gestures, finding beauty in the mundane and the overlooked.
What sets Delerm apart is his unique vocal delivery, which frequently blurs the line between singing and speaking. This deadpan, conversational approach creates an immediate sense of intimacy, as if he is narrating a film that only you can see. His lyrics are famously literary, filled with cultural references and sharp observations about social dynamics, family, and the passage of time, all delivered with a wry, slightly detached wit.
For those new to his world, his self-titled debut is the essential starting point. It perfectly captures the 'minimalist-chic' aesthetic that defined the Nouvelle Scène Française, offering a collection of short, potent songs that feel like complete short stories. It is the ideal soundtrack for a rainy Sunday or a long, solitary walk through a city you used to know well.
Vincent Delerm (born 31 August 1976) is a French singer-songwriter, pianist and composer. He is the son of the writer Philippe Delerm and illustrator Martine Delerm. His first album was released in 2002, the second, Kensington Square, in 2004, the third Les Piqûres d'araignée in 2006, the fourth Quinze Chansons in 2008 . All were released by the Tôt ou tard record label.
